#332e62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#332e62 is composed of 20% red, 18%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48% cyan, 53.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 245.8 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 28.2%. #332e62 color hex could be obtained by blending #665cc4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#332e62
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f7f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#332e62
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45444c is the less saturated color, while #0f028e is the most saturated one.
